The Cobra Perilaryngeal Airway (PLA) is a single-use extraglottic device for adults and children that was introduced in 2003. Investigators randomized 200 pediatric patients (age, ≤12 years) to ventilation with either a Cobra PLA or a Laryngeal Mask Airway Unique (LMAU) during elective general anesthesia of less than 2 hours duration. Device size was selected according to the manufacturer’s instructions. The study was supported by the manufacturer of the Cobra PLA.
